r3974 - in trunk/src/target/OM-2007.2/libraries/libmokoui2: . bindings/python
chris at sita.openmoko.org
chris at sita.openmoko.org
Tue Jan 29 13:39:09 CET 2008
Author: chris
Date: 2008-01-29 13:39:05 +0100 (Tue, 29 Jan 2008)
New Revision: 3974
Added:
tr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/mokoui.override
tr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/mokouimodule.c
Removed:
tr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/moko.override
tr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/mokomodule.c
Modified:
trunk/src/target/OM-2007.2/libraries/libmokoui2/ChangeLog
tr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/Makefile.am
Log:
* bindings/python/Makefile.am:
* bindings/python/moko.override:
* bindings/python/mokomodule.c:
Rename 'moko' to 'mokoui' in python bindings
Modified: trunk/src/target/OM-2007.2/libraries/libmokoui2/ChangeLog
===================================================================
--- trunk/src/target/OM-2007.2/libraries/libmokoui2/ChangeLog 2008-01-29 12:37:35 UTC (rev 3973)
+++ trunk/src/target/OM-2007.2/libraries/libmokoui2/ChangeLog 2008-01-29 12:39:05 UTC (rev 3974)
@@ -1,3 +1,10 @@
+2008-01-29 Chris Lord <chris at openedhand.com>
+
+ * bindings/python/Makefile.am:
+ * bindings/python/moko.override:
+ * bindings/python/mokomodule.c:
+ Rename 'moko' to 'mokoui' in python bindings
+
2008-01-22 Chris Lord <chris at openedhand.com>
Patch by: Frank Li <frank.li at intel.com>
Modified: tr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/Makefile.am
===================================================================
--- tr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/Makefile.am 2008-01-29 12:37:35 UTC (rev 3973)
+++ tr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/Makefile.am 2008-01-29 12:39:05 UTC (rev 3974)
@@ -2,23 +2,23 @@
PY_DEFS=`pkg-config --variable=defsdir pygtk-2.0`
PYTHON_INCLUDES=-I/usr/include/python${PYTHON_VERSION}
-CLEANFILES =
- moko.defs \
- moko.c
+CLEANFILES = \
+ mokoui.defs \
+ mokoui.c
-moko.defs: ../../libmokoui/moko-finger-scroll.h
- python /usr/share/pygtk/2.0/codegen/h2def.py ../../libmokoui/moko-finger-scroll.h > moko.defs
+mokoui.defs: ../../libmokoui/moko-finger-scroll.h
+ python /usr/share/pygtk/2.0/codegen/h2def.py ../../libmokoui/moko-finger-scroll.h > mokoui.defs
-moko.c: moko.defs moko.override
- pygtk-codegen-2.0 --prefix moko \
- --register $(PY_DEFS)/gdk-types.defs \
- --register $(PY_DEFS)/gtk-types.defs \
- --override moko.override \
- moko.defs > $@
+mokoui.c: mokoui.defs mokoui.override
+ pygtk-codegen-2.0 --prefix mokoui \
+ --register $(PY_DEFS)/gdk-types.defs \
+ -register $(PY_DEFS)/gtk-types.defs \
+ -override mokoui.override \
+ mokoui.defs > $@
-pyexec_LTLIBRARIES =moko.la
+pyexec_LTLIBRARIES = mokoui.la
-moko_la_SOURCES =moko.c mokomodule.c
+mokoui_la_SOURCES = mokoui.c mokouimodule.c
# set the include path found by configure
INCLUDES= $(all_includes)
@@ -26,4 +26,5 @@
AM_CPPFLAGS = $(PYTHON_INCLUDES) $(GTK_CFLAGS) $(PYGDK_CFLAGS) $(PYGOB_CFLAGS) -I../../libmokoui/
# the library search path.
-moko_la_LDFLAGS =-module -avoid-version $(all_libraries) $(GTK_LIBS) $(PYGDK_LIBS) $(PYGOB_LIBS) ../../libmokoui/libmokoui2.la
+mokoui_la_LDFLAGS = -module -avoid-version $(all_libraries) $(GTK_LIBS) $(PYGDK_LIBS) $(PYGOB_LIBS) ../../libmokoui/libmokoui2.la
+
Deleted: tr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/moko.override
===================================================================
--- tr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/moko.override 2008-01-29 12:37:35 UTC (rev 3973)
+++ tr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/moko.override 2008-01-29 12:39:05 UTC (rev 3974)
@@ -1,14 +0,0 @@
-%%
-headers
-#include "pygobject.h"
-#include "moko-finger-scroll.h"
-#include "moko-type.h"
-%%
-modulename moko
-%%
-import gtk.EventBox as PyGtkEventBox_Type
-import gtk.Widget as PyGtkWidget_Type
-%%
-ignore-glob
- *_get_type
-%%
Deleted: tr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/mokomodule.c
===================================================================
--- tr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/mokomodule.c 2008-01-29 12:37:35 UTC (rev 3973)
+++ tr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/mokomodule.c 2008-01-29 12:39:05 UTC (rev 3974)
@@ -1,21 +0,0 @@
-#include <pygobject.h>
-
-void moko_register_classes (PyObject *d);
-extern PyMethodDef moko_functions[];
-
-DL_EXPORT(void)
-initmoko(void)
-{
- PyObject *m, *d;
-
- init_pygobject ();
-
- m = Py_InitModule ("moko", moko_functions);
- d = PyModule_GetDict (m);
-
- moko_register_classes (d);
-
- if (PyErr_Occurred ()) {
- Py_FatalError ("can't initialise module trayicon");
- }
-}
Copied: tr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/mokoui.override (from rev 3972, tr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/moko.override)
Copied: tr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/mokouimodule.c (from rev 3972, trunk/src/target/OM-2007.2/libraries/libmokoui2/bindings/python/mokomodule.c)
More information about the commitlog
mailing list